Humanities is the 37th most popular major in the country with 22,314 degrees awarded in 2020-2021.
Across the Far Western US region, there were 15,949 humanities graduates with average earnings and debt of $0 and $0 respectively. At the bachelor’s degree level specifically, there were 530 humanities graduates with average earnings and debt of $39,720 and $23,024 respectively.
This year’s “Schools for a Bachelor’s Highly Focused on Humanities Major in the Far Western US Region” ranking looked at 41 colleges that offer degrees in a bachelor’s in humanities. The colleges and universities that top this list are recognized because their humanities program is one of the largest majors offered at the school.
